SUNRPC: handle IPv6 PKTINFO when extracting destination address

PKTINFO is needed to scrape the caller's IP address off the socket so
RPC datagram replies are routed correctly.  Fill in missing pieces in
the kernel RPC server's UDP receive path to request IPv6 PKTINFO and
correctly parse the IPv6 cmsg header.

Without this patch, kernel RPC services drop all incoming requests on
UDP on IPv6.
